The holder of a Vocational Upper Secondary School degree of this specialty:
KNOWLEDGE

1. Describes the physiology of the human body and the basic principles of antisepsis, disinfection and sterilization.
2. Recognizes the utensils, instruments and equipment for medical laboratories.
SKILLS
1. Orders, receives and securely stores the reagents and materials required for the tests, and undertakes the preparation thereof for the analyses.
2. Receives and prepares samples for examination.
3. Conducts sampling and medical analyses under the supervision and guidance of the physician or of the Technologist of Medical Laboratories.
4. Keeps the file of the laboratory and distributes results accordingly (clinics, physicians, patients, etc.) while maintaining medical confidentiality.
COMPETENCES
1. Participates in the organization of the laboratory (sampling times, analyzes timetable, instructions to clients, etc.).
2. Maintains the ethics of medical laboratory for the protection of its employees and also to avoid dispersing infections and ensures the proper analysis of the samples.
3. Cooperates harmoniously with laboratory staff (Physicians, Medical Laboratory Technologists, auxiliary staff, etc.).
